Analysis
In 2017, meat of ducks, fresh or chilled (indigenous) — gross production value in Greece stood at 152 1000 Int$.
That represents a change of down 29.6% on the previous year and down 59.4% over ten years.
Over the whole period, meat of ducks, fresh or chilled (indigenous) — gross production value in Greece peaked at 791 1000 Int$ in 1961 and was at its lowest, 146 1000 Int$, in 2013.
Greece ranks 61st of 77 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 57 years of available data.

About this data
The domain provides detailed data on the value of agricultural production that is calculated by the agricultural production data and the price data at farm gate. Thus, the value of production measures the agricultural production in monetary terms at the farm gate level.
